TransScout 1.2
Released 26 years, 6 months ago. October 1999
Copyright © MegaSecurity
Informations
| From | Germany |
| Family | Transmission Scout |
| Category | Remote Access |
| Version | TransScout 1.2 |
| Released Date | Oct 1999, 26 years, 6 months ago. |
| Language | Delphi |
Additional Information
Server:
Dropped File:
C:\WINDOWS\kernel16.exe
size: 646 KB
port: 1999, 2003, 9878 TCP
startup:
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\Software\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Run "kernel16"

what it is:
--------------------------
It's a remote administration and spy-tool
using the TCP/IP-protocoll
(main-ports: 1999 and 2000; filetransfers (max ports): 2001-2005)
(Scanport: 9878)
DO NOT USE IT ILLEGALLY!
Only install it on your own machines !

revision:
----------------------------
v1.2 - Simulate Keypresses added
- Advanced ServerInfo
- MouseClicks on "InstantScreenShotManager" added
- Registry Editor v0.6 added
- System - "Freeze" added
v1.1 - FULLY WORKING Sweep-Scanner and Subnet-Scanner added
(only detects TS-Servers v1.1 or higher)
v1.03 - additions to command "ServerInfo" and "SystemInfo"
- RegistryEditor - graphics added (not yet working)
- SubNet scanner added
v1.02 - Client ONLY Update: fixed screenshot-manager, sweepscanner-text added
v1.01 - Client ONLY Update: better Serverlist, new Icons
v1.00 - Client re-designed
- SystemInfos updated
v0.99d - server-source cleaned-up
- improved ICQ-notify
- MemFree added to DriveNFO
v0.99c - ICQ-Notify now WORKING :-)
- Added EMAIL-Notify (beta)
- Added SvInfo (Get Server Information)
v0.99b - Password-Catcher added (thx to General Failure)
- DriveNFO updated (easier to use + more information)
- Online ICQ-alert (test) added
v0.99 - many features improved
- "Destroy Window"-function updated
- "Copy to Log"-function added
- server(v099 and higher)-scan enabled (not bug-free, but acceptable)
v0.98 - "pinging"-info added
- dynamic IP-Entrys (enter IP and press enter directly in mainwindow)
- increased instantscreenshotmanager-logging-time to 20secs
- Get Information of upcoming filez/screenshots with estimated filesize
- changed in "get infos about server" the productID to productKey
- IP-scanner rebuilded (not yet working)
v0.97 - RAS-RIP(without pwd read), "About TS"-window
- solved multi-user-connect-problem
v0.96.5- FTP-Server, some bugs killed
v0.96 - Added CreateTaskbar-Icon when closing with "X" in the upper right
- search server beta2 added (slower, but running fine)
v0.95b - new File Manager v2.6 with BIG improved "recursive search"
- Added "Select ScreenShot-Speed" to "InstantScreenShotManager"
v0.95 - Added "Set to own BG" to ScreenShot-Viewer (v1.2)
- Added INSTANT-ScreenShot-Capturing
- Added Recursive-Directory-FileSearch (with Wildcards)
(will be improved with own destination window SOON :))
v0.94cd- ScreenShotManager improved
v0.94b - removed SEVERAL bugs (in File/Window-Manager and 2-3 commands)
must be about 10!, program now runs very stable on LAN
v0.94 - PasswordProt. v1.0 finished
- new connecting-method installed *BETA* (should now work
better on the Internet)
v0.93de- PasswordProtection very much improved
v0.93bc- Server+Client rebuilded (2 bugs killed)
v0.93 - Added GetScreensaver-Password (DOES'NT WORK YET!!!!!!!!)
- Now features mouse-position-control of the host
v0.92 - Added SendURL (open browser-command)
- server.exe - will run, although windows95/98 isn't installed in the default path
v0.91 - Added ChangeBG in filemanager (incl. AutoRun *.bmp)
- Search-Server-procedure improved
v0.9b - Changed program name from RBO-Really Bad Orifice
to TS-Transmission Scout because of the cDc Copyright
v0.9 - FileManager v2.1 (AutoSelectDrive added)
- WindowManager v1.5 done
--> features like the new FileManager has
v0.89 - FileManager v2.0 done
--> features click&start now like a real file-manager
v0.88 - Added SpeakerBeep v1
- ServerList improved (1.4)
v0.87 - ServerList editing completely rebuilded
- Changed CloseAll Windows to Close Active Window
- new message-protocoll
v0.86c - Added CloseAllWindows
- Searching little improved
- KillServer redone
v0.86 - Added Server-Search(alpha)
- improved server 1st time-installation
v0.85 - first released version

This archive is an almost-complete reconstruction of the legendary Mega Security (also known as Kobayashi), a premier 90s-era "Trojan Database" where malware authors once showcased their work. After a decade offline, the site was brought back in August 2024 by its original creator, MasterRat, who authorized the Malware Gallery to host this modernized, searchable version of the collection. While the original site remains available for those seeking a nostalgic, old-school experience, we are proud to continue its legacy here. Full credit and thanks go to MasterRat and the retired Mega Security staff for their years of dedicated work in cataloging these historical samples.
